Impossible Tracks 2D
Impossible Tracks 2D is an exciting 2D game where you will encounter a series of tricky levels. Each level is packed with challenging obstacles that will test your skills and reflexes. Navigate these treacherous tracks and conquer the obstacles to reach the finish line. Get ready for an adventure filled with fun and excitement in this thrilling game!
How to Win at Impossible Tracks 2D
Use Right Arrow key / D to move forward.
Use Left Arrow key / A to move backwards.
